What Natural Ingredients Help Golfers?
Okay, so what’s practically beneficial when you’re aiming to protect your skin on the golf course? Let’s get specific:
- Aloe Vera: It’s the classic soother, calms sunburn, and reduces inflammation.
- Coconut Oil: Moisturizes and forms a barrier against environmental elements.
- Green Tea Extract: Offers antioxidants that protect against UV damage.
- Zinc Oxide: Perfect for sensitive spots, offering a protective layer with SPF benefits.
- Chamomile: Reduces redness and irritation, great after unexpected sun exposure.

Building Your Natural Skin Protection Routine
Think you need a huge cabinet of supplies? Hold up, let’s keep it simple and effective. A basic routine with the right products can make all the difference without requiring endless time or pocket space.
Morning Preparation: The Pre-Game Routine
Before you even begin your day on the course, you should gear up with a solid baseline routine:
- Cleanse: A gentle wash with a natural soap—think oatmeal or calendula—to remove any overnight buildup.
- Moisturize: Coconut oil is your friend here. Apply a thin layer to lock in hydration.
- Sunscreen: Non-negotiable, folks! Go for a natural SPF with zinc oxide, apply generously, and make it a religious habit.
- Lip Balm: Cracked lips can easily mess the day, use one with SPF infused with natural oils.
On-Course Care: What to Do While Playing
Once you’re out soaking up the game atmosphere and sunshine, a little upkeep goes a long way. Pro golfers don’t shy from touch-ups—neither should you. Here’s what you want to do:
- Reapply Sunscreen: Every two hours or as needed, especially on hot and sweaty days.
- Hydrate: Often underestimated, but dehydration gets reflected in your skin. Have water or herbal tea readily available.
- Lip Balm Touchup: Throughout the round, generously apply lip balm.

Common Mistakes to Avoid
It’s all good having a regimen, but stumbling on common pitfalls can negate efforts effortlessly. Keep an eye out for these:
- Ignoring Ears and Neck: Just like fairway bunkers can evade attention, don’t let your neck and ears fall into a skincare blind spot.
- Overlooking Expiration Dates: Ever slapped on some musty sunscreen? Don’t let expired products linger.
- Missing Overcast Days: UV rays find their way through clouds too, friends. Never skip protection.
- Playing Without Hats: A cap not only aids your game by offering eyeshade but provides another shield for your face.
